The Marvin Group is a Strategic Partner for Global Alternate Mission Equipment and Sustainment

The Marvin Group, a leading defense contractor, plays a crucial role in the development and manufacturing of various systems for military aerospace and vehicles. Based in Southern California near the Los Angeles International Airport, The Marvin Group consists of Marvin Engineering (MEC), Marvin Test Solutions (MTS) and Marvin Land Systems (MLS). Marvin Engineering designs and produces military Alternate Mission Equipment. Marvin Test Solutions designs and manufactures armament Test Equipment. Marvin Land Systems specializes in the design and build of power and thermal management systems. For over 60 years we have maintained “A Tradition of Excellence”, serving as a trusted source for our unwavering commitment to supporting all branches of the Department of Defense and our global allies. Our collaboration extends across a diverse array of programs and platforms, including major military prime contractors such as Lockheed Martin, Northrop Grumman, and Raytheon.

SCOPE

This position involves Mechanical Engineering/Design/Analysis with an emphasis on pneumatic, mechanical and electro-mechanical components/assemblies. The ideal candidate will have some relevant experience in the design, analysis and prototyping of mechanisms which may include linkages, levers, pneumatic devices, solenoid and motor operators. The candidate should have an educational background showing work with analysis and design of mechanical devices and subsystems. Extracurricular activities at school and/or in personal life which emphasize these disciplines will also be considered.

Design experience with CATIA, Creo or SolidWorks and ability to perform structural analysis or system performance simulation analysis is highly desirable. The candidate must be flexible and able to work effectively in a fast paced environment as a member of a cross functional team and as an individual contributor. A successful candidate will be able to show evidence of their capability to excel in performance tasks independently as an individual contributor, and to function well as a member of a cross-functional team.

SKILLS / REQUIREMENTS
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Mechanical, Manufacturing, or Aerospace Engineering
  • Must have 1-2 years of relevant work experience
  • Minimum BSME, BSAE and ability to show coursework and/or experience in design/analysis/development of mechanical or electro-mechanical devices.The candidate should have a basic knowledge of manufacture of mechanical components
  • Must be able to demonstrate basic knowledge and experience in creation of design concepts using hand sketches, and CAD tools. CAD experience in CATIA (preferred), Creo or SolidWorks is a plus
  • Knowledge of manufacturing techniques, their capabilities, strengths and weaknesses. Prior assembly or shop experience is a plus
  • Must be able to perform basic measurements and simple inspection processes
  • Must have excellent verbal and written communication skills. Must be fluent in written and spoken English
  • Must be able to write engineering reports, typically to document analysis and test results. Evidence of accomplishment in self-documentation of work product through technical reports, test reports etc. will be considered as a plus
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office products is essential
  • Must be able to lift up to 35 lbs
